i have lots of windows that bead, just scrub a wee bit more and move the brush from left to right (or vice versa) a bit slower on this kind of glass. also a bit of common sense is needed with the brush on method for example- i keep my brushes as cleen as possible, regularly knocking the leaves/cobwebs etc off them.i'm not trying to say that a brush full of crap will make a good job, but for the people that say the brush is always contaminated and will leave dirty marks,in my experiance thats nonsense.to me there's more chance of contamination brush off. :)
